public void OnObjectNameChanged(INonHostedObject obj) { _eventPath.OnObjectNameChanged(obj); ActionClass act = obj as ActionClass; if (act != null) { for (int i = 0; i < listBoxActions.Items.Count; i++) { ActionClass a = listBoxActions.Items[i] as ActionClass; if (a != null) { if (a.ActionId == act.ActionId) { listBoxActions.Items.RemoveAt(i); listBoxActions.Items.Insert(i, act); } } else { TaskID tid = listBoxActions.Items[i] as TaskID; if (tid != null) { if (tid.ActionId == act.ActionId && tid.ClassId == act.ClassId) { listBoxActions.Items.RemoveAt(i); listBoxActions.Items.Insert(i, tid); } } } } } }
public void OnPropertyChanged(INonHostedObject property, string name) { _objExplorer.OnPropertyChanged(property, name); }
public void OnObjectNameChanged(INonHostedObject obj) { _objExplorer.OnObjectNameChanged(obj); }
public void OnPropertyChanged(INonHostedObject property, string name) { throw new NotImplementedException(); }
public void OnObjectNameChanged(INonHostedObject obj) { }
public void OnPropertyChanged(INonHostedObject property, string name) { }
public void OnPropertyChanged(INonHostedObject property, string name) { _eventPath.OnPropertyChanged(property, name); }